#d3ba05 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d3ba05 is composed of 82.7% red, 72.9% green and 2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 11.8% magenta, 97.6%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 52.7 degrees, a saturation of 95.4% and a lightness of 42.4%. #d3ba05 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ff0a with #a77500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c00.

#d3ba05 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d3ba05 has RGB values of R:211, G:186, B:5 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.12, Y:0.98,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13875717.

Shades and Tints of #d3ba05
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fffcec is the lightest one.
